2,147,515,146 is a composite number, even.
2,147,515,146 (two billion one hundred forty-seven million five hundred fifteen thousand one hundred forty-six) is an even 10-digit number. It is a composite number with 64 divisors, and factors as 2 × 3³ × 7 × 1,123 × 5,059. Its proper divisors sum to 3,312,427,254,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x80007B0A.
